I get this feeling that Ultimate Fighting Championship (UFC) President Dana White thinks Ultimate Fighter (TUF) 10 Champion-turned-coach Roy Nelson is a pain in the ass. "Big Country" is ruffling feathers as filming gets underway for season 16, where he preps a group of mixed martial arts (MMA) up-and-comers for life inside the Octagon. Opposing him is fellow 265-pound slugger Shane Carwin, who traded verbal barbs with the burger king on Twitter before signing on to trade leather later this year.
